Our verdict is Uncertain significance. The variant received 2 ACMG points: 2P and 0B. PM2

The NM_144699.4(ATP1A4):​c.315C>A​(p.Phe105Leu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000688 in 1,454,524 control chromosomes in the GnomAD database, with no homozygous occurrence.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Synonymous variant affecting the same amino acid position (i.e. F105F) has been classified as Benign.

ATP1A4 (HGNC:14073): (ATPase Na+/K+ transporting subunit alpha 4) The protein encoded by this gene belongs to the family of P-type cation transport ATPases, and to the subfamily of Na+/K+ -ATPases. Na+/K+ -ATPase is an integral membrane protein responsible for establishing and maintaining the electrochemical gradients of Na and K ions across the plasma membrane. These gradients are essential for osmoregulation, for sodium-coupled transport of a variety of organic and inorganic molecules, and for electrical excitability of nerve and muscle. This enzyme is composed of two subunits, a large catalytic subunit (alpha) and a smaller glycoprotein subunit (beta). The catalytic subunit of Na+/K+ -ATPase is encoded by multiple genes. This gene encodes an alpha 4 subunit. Alternatively spliced transcript variants encoding different isoforms have been identified. [provided by RefSeq, Jul 2008]
